t The social impacts of the economic growth processes are often underestimated, sometimes because of the difficulties in effectively assessing these implications and other times due to a scale of priorities where the economic dimensions
appear with special relevance. The social life cycle assessment appears as an approach
to highlight the impacts of the life cycle of the products on the social human conditions. Another question is about the various interrelationships between the social life
cycle assessment and economic growth. It seems interesting to investigate how the
social life cycle assessment influences economic growth and how the economic trends
deal with these social analyses. In this way, this chapter investigates the several interrelationships among the social life cycle assessment and the economic growth highlighted by the scientific literature. From this perspective, several scientific documents
were considered for these subjects. These documents were first explored through
bibliometric analysis and after considering a literature survey for the top documents.
This chapter highlights how the social life cycle assessment may contribute to a more
sustainable economic development.
